Neosho was not able to break out of their rough patch on Thursday as the team picked up their third straight loss. They were dealt a 56-14 defeat at the hands of the Carthage Tigers. The Wildcats lost against the Tigers in their previous head to head back in November of 2024, too, but the margin this time around was even wider than the 35-14 score last time.

Neosho's loss came despite strong showings from Blayne Patterson and Keisean Rhone. Patterson rushed for 122 yards and a pair of TDs on only eight carries, while Rhone rushed for 105 yards. Patterson is becoming a predictor of the Wildcats' success: when he posts at least 80 rushing yards the team is 4-2 (and 1-2 when he doesn't).
Neosho's loss dropped their record down to 5-4. As for Carthage, the win (which was their fifth in a row) raised their record to 8-1.
